(4)Detecting abnormalities in the outdoor unit

(4)Detecting abnormalities in the outdoor unit

After the compressor has been continuously operated for 3 minutes, if the difference between the indoor coil temperature and room temperature is out of RANGE C for 1 minute, the indoor fan speed will turn to LOW. Five minutes later, if the dif- ference is still out of RANGE C,the outdoor unit is functioning abnormally. Thus, the compressor stops and check code “P8” appears on remote controller.

RANGE A : Indoor coil temperature is more than 9 degrees above room temperature.

RANGE B : Indoor coil temperature is within 9 degrees either way of room temperature.

RANGE C : Indoor coil temperature is more than 9 degrees below room temperature.
